Vince Pinto Posted July 28, 2004 Share Posted July 28, 2004 Actually I was thinking of the outrageous Ms. Grace Jones, but she's shown on the villain page of "A View To A Kill". And yes, as "Never Say Never Again" was not produced by Albert "Cubby" Broccoli, it's not considered to be an "official" film in the James Bond series.
